Encrypted Dynamic Control exploiting Limited Number of Multiplications and a Method using Ring-LWE based Cryptosystem

07/07/2023
by   Joowon Lee, et al.
0

In this paper, we present a method to encrypt dynamic controllers that can be implemented through most homomorphic encryption schemes, including somewhat, leveled fully, and fully homomorphic encryption. To this end, we represent the output of the given controller as a linear combination of a fixed number of previous inputs and outputs. As a result, the encrypted controller involves only a limited number of homomorphic multiplications on every encrypted data, assuming that the output is re-encrypted and transmitted back from the actuator. A guidance for parameter choice is also provided, ensuring that the encrypted controller achieves predefined performance for an infinite time horizon. Furthermore, we propose a customization of the method for Ring-Learning With Errors (Ring-LWE) based cryptosystems, where a vector of messages can be encrypted into a single ciphertext and operated simultaneously, thus reducing computation and communication loads. Unlike previous results, the proposed customization does not require extra algorithms such as rotation, other than basic addition and multiplication. Simulation results demonstrate the effectiveness of the proposed method.

READ FULL TEXT
research
09/22/2021

Input-Output History Feedback Controller for Encrypted Control with Leveled Fully Homomorphic Encryption

Protecting the parameters, states, and input/output signals of a dynamic...
research
10/11/2022

Comparison of encrypted control approaches and tutorial on dynamic systems using LWE-based homomorphic encryption

Encrypted control has been introduced to protect controller data by encr...
research
02/23/2023

Optimal Controller and Security Parameter for Encrypted Control Systems Under Least Squares Identification

Encrypted control is a framework for the secure outsourcing of controlle...
research
12/11/2018

Secure and Private Implementation of Dynamic Controllers Using Semi-Homomorphic Encryption

This paper presents a secure and private implementation of linear time-i...
research
03/23/2023

Optimal Security Parameter for Encrypted Control Systems Against Eavesdropper and Malicious Server

A sample identifying complexity and a sample deciphering time have been ...
research
10/17/2022

Sample Identifying Complexity of Encrypted Control Systems Under Least Squares Identification

A sample identifying complexity has been introduced in the previous stud...
research
04/17/2019

Comprehensive Introduction to Fully Homomorphic Encryption for Dynamic Feedback Controller via LWE-based Cryptosystem

The cryptosystem based on the Learning-with-Errors (LWE) problem is cons...

Please sign up or login with your details

Forgot password? Click here to reset